What is the function of the anticodon loop in tRNA?
  1. To bind to specific amino acids
  2. To form stop codons
  3. To read the genetic code
  4. To create specific reading frames

Solution

The anticodon loop of tRNA contains bases that are complementary to the genetic code, enabling the tRNA to read the code and bind to the appropriate amino acid.
